Different Types of Natural Stones Found in India and Their Uses. India is a leading commercial natural stone producing country in the world, delivering 27%of the total world’s production of stone from its quarries. India is exporting natural stone products worth of $300 million each year. Wikipedia portraits the Indian stone industry, with an estimated resource of about 1,690 million cubic meter deposits worth exploring in the coming years.
